引言 随着加密货币的快速发展,越来越多的人开始了解和使用数字钱包。在众多的数字钱包中,火币钱包以其安全性...
比特币自诞生以来,凭借其去中心化的特性和加密技术的运用,迅速成为了区块链技术的标志性应用。然而,如何安全管理比特币及其相应的密钥生成,仍然是许多用户面临的重要问题。在这篇文章中,我们将详细探讨比特币钱包中的密钥生成过程、管理策略及其安全性。
比特币钱包是用于存储和管理比特币的一种软件或硬件工具。它的一大功能是生成密钥对——私钥和公钥。这两个密钥在发送和接收比特币过程中起着至关重要的作用。
公钥就像银行账号,可以向其他人提供,以接收比特币;而私钥用于确认交易的合法性,必须妥善保管。私钥一旦泄露,用户的比特币将面临被盗的风险。
比特币钱包中的密钥生成过程涉及使用复杂的算法和随机性,以保证其安全性和唯一性。以下是这一过程的详细介绍:
密钥生成的第一步是产生一个高质量的随机数。大多数比特币钱包使用系统提供的伪随机数生成器(PRNG),或者更高效的真正随机数生成器(TRNG),以产生足够的随机性,确保密钥不可预测。
比特币使用的加密算法为椭圆曲线数字签名算法(ECDSA)。这一算法能够生成一对密钥:一个公钥和一个私钥。私钥是一个256位的数字,而公钥则是通过私钥进行数学计算所得,因此只要持有私钥,就能得到公钥。
公钥经过SHA-256和RIPEMD-160算法的处理后,可以生成比特币地址。这一过程增加了安全性,使得地址与公钥之间的关系更为复杂,对外人而言几乎不可追踪。
密钥安全性至关重要,用户需要采取多种措施来保护其比特币钱包密钥不被盗取:
硬件钱包是存储私人密钥的最安全方式之一,因其将密钥存储在离线设备中。即使电脑受到恶意软件的攻击,密钥仍然是安全的。推荐的硬件钱包包括Trezor和Ledger。
如果使用软件钱包,务必启用强密码和加密功能。此外,定期备份钱包文件,并将备份存储在安全的位置。确保备份不在人们容易接触的地方。
在高额投资的情况下,可以考虑使用多重签名钱包。多重签名钱包要求多个密钥才能完成交易,从而增强了安全性。
定期监控账户异常和钱包更新是保持安全的重要步骤。及时更新钱包软件,以确保应用了最新的安全补丁。
如若用户意外丢失密钥,仍然存在部分恢复选项:
大多数现代钱包会在创建时提供一组助记词(通常为12-24个单词),这一串单词可以用于恢复钱包和密钥。务必将其保存在安全的地方。
如果用户按照规定备份了钱包文件(如wallet.dat文件),在重新安装钱包软件后,可以通过导入备份文件来恢复钱包。确保备份文件处于安全状态。
选择比特币钱包时,要综合考虑安全性、易用性和功能。以下是一些指南:
优先考虑安全性,高安全性的硬件钱包是一个不错的选择。确保钱包软件具有加密功能,并支持多重签名等。
用户界面友好的钱包使得交易更加顺畅。同时,寻找支持多种语言、提供客户支持的服务商。
不同的钱包针对不同用户需求。比如,频繁交易的用户可以选择交易费计算器,而长期持有的用户则应选择简单安全的钱包。
假如私钥被盗,用户必须迅速采取措施:
如果察觉私钥被泄露,应立刻将资产转移至安全的钱包,优先考虑未受影响的新钱包。
评估钱包的安全设置,将其进一步强化,比如使用更强的密码或转向硬件钱包。
定期检查比特币地址的交易记录,及时发现异常交易并采取进一步行动。
代币是基于某一特定区块链的平台发行的数字资产,而比特币作为最早的加密货币,在功能上有其独特之处:
比特币的基础价值在于其去中心化和稀缺性,而许多代币则依赖于对其背后项目的评价。
比特币主要作为一种价值存储和交换媒介,而代币多用于特定平台和服务,也可能带来额外的利益。
确保密钥的安全需要系统性的措施:
确保所用的生成器符合安全标准,避免使用弱随机数,选择高质量的硬件来生成密钥。
根据技术发展与安全标准调整密钥管理策略,比如建议使用2FA(双因素认证)等。
比特币钱包密钥的生成与管理是确保用户数字资产安全的关键一环。通过合理选择钱包、定期备份、以及保持警觉,我们能够最大限度地保护资产安全。对于每个比特币用户来说,学习如何安全管理密钥,以及了解潜在的安全风险,将是其投资成功的基础。